Duchess Satine guys
A freaking badass I tell you  and Obi-Wan Kenobi's crush (well of course he'd crush on her she's everything he'd want to be)
(What I mean is
Take a look at the ep. 12 of season 2. Satine's the one who's gotten a violent planet turned into a pacifist, peaceful one, or almost, if it weren't for the Death Watch. Obi Wan says a peacekeeper belongs on the frontline to bring peace, and she says that a peace keeper should prevent conflict from rising. And we see Kenobi sigh and answer "a beautiful definition (or something like that) but not a realist one. Then she makes a jab at him "Is it your role as a Jedi that make you say that or to comply with current politics?"
And she does have a point; Jedis are intended as peacekeepers, but in a time of war, they become warriors. To accomodate that fact, the Jedi Council bends the definition of peace keeper a little bit, to make it become the one Kenobi gives the Duchess, the one that we hear Ahsoka repeat quite a lot too, because it's what she's been taught. 
But to go back to my point, I think Kenobi's attachment to Satine has a lot to do with her ideals and political stands: when she tells him to cause no problems otherwise where there are none,and tells to his face that she's not ok with him exploring the mines, he answers "I'd be disappointed if you weren't!"; also, if you remember, earlier in that episode when she tells him she must come to the Mandalore moon with him (to accompany the body of the man who bombed a memorial, from the Death watch and came from that Moon, who then committed suicide when Kenobi tried to go after him) because people will be mad, he says he didn't kill the man, and she answers well duh otherwise "I wouldn't be talking to you", and he just looks at her wander off. 
I think that Kenobi has probably seen too much, and it has turned him into a bit of a cynic/pessimist, but as we see throughout the series, he's peaceful, and really wants this war to end, in opposition to Anakin who thrives off combat and adrenaline. It's probably why he finds himself attracted to the Dutchess, she's everything he used to be, and who, in my opinion, he really is, deep down)
